WebA cousin of Sanford Dole, the first governor of the territory of Hawaii, James Dole started the Hawaiian Pineapple Company in 1901. By 1911, 95 percent of all Hawaiian pineapples were canned and shipped to the mainland. By 1921, pineapple had taken over as Hawai’i’s leading crop and industry. In 1922, Dole bought the island of Lanai’i ...

WebThe first number is the can's diameter and the second its height. In each number, the first digit is the number of whole inches, and the second two digits are the number of sixteenths of an inch. So, for example, a 303 by 407 can would be 3 03/16 inches in diameter and 4 07/16 inches high. WebChị Chị Em Em 2 lấy cảm hứng từ giai thoại mỹ nhân Ba Trà và Tư Nhị. Brazil - 2,694,555 Tonnes The second top pineapple producer is Brazil where the pineapple is thought to have originated. The production here reaches 2,694,555 tonnes annually. Pineapples are grown all over the country, but the climate of northern Brazil is more conducive to pineapple cultivation.
